Gov. Adeleke appoints 30 Special Advisers
Gov. Ademola Adeleke of Osun has appointed 30 special advisers to strengthen state governance.
The governor disclosed this in a statement issued in Osogbo on Tuesday by his Chief Press Secretary, Malam Olawale Rasheed.
Rasheed stated that the governor secured approval from the House of Assembly for five more advisers in addition to the previously approved 25 making it 30.
He noted that 10 of the 30 special advisers would be of cabinet ranks.
According to him, the inauguration of the special advisers will hold on Wednesday, 26th July 2023 by 10AM at the Local Government Service Commission, Government Secretariat, Osogbo and Portfolios are to be assigned to the Advisers during the event”.
